Bob and I - 2-11

BobH came over on February 11th, hence the very clever song title. Sometimes we will jam something then look at each other and say how in God's name did we do that! This time it was while we were recording. Bob is playing the acoustic guitar and I'm on the electric guitar. This is our one and only take. All I did was to bring both tracks into Melodyne to adjust the volume of some notes and correct only three notes. Because it was recorded with a click track it was easy to bring in Band-in-a-Box for the remaining tracks.

BiaB style= Home Forever MIDI Country Ballad
Tempo = 41 PBM
I only used the bass and piano tracks.
Bass - Ample bass - upright
Piano - EZKeys 2 - Dream Machine - Celeste Plate
I added a string track by taking an EZKey2 piano groove and using the Amadeus Full String Ensemble as the sound source.

Band-in-a-Box 2026 Video: AI Stems & Notes - split polyphonic audio into instruments and transcribe

This video demonstrates how to use the new AI-Notes feature together with the AI-Stems splitter, allowing you to select an audio file and have it separated into individual stems while transcribing each one to its own MIDI track. AI-Notes converts polyphonic audio—either full mixes or individual instruments—into MIDI that you can view in notation or play back instantly.
